Post subject: help! disk 2 not detecting?

ok now i bought flight simulator x and installed the first disk and it was fine. until it told me to enter disk 2 inside so i did it. i pressed ok and after waiting 2 min the same message popped up and said 'Please enter disk 2'

i thought it was my dvd drive problem so bought a new one. i installed the drive and i tested it buy entering a music cd and it was working perfectly fine. anyway, i tried it again and the same thing happened, that really annoyed me.

cuase i got 2 pc's i installed the game into my very old pc (5 years old, using athalon xp CPU) and it worked perfectly. but the pc didnt meet the requirements.... Evil or Very Mad and the new pc which i tried to install didnt work and it meets the requirements Mad

does any 1 have any solutions? please help me
thanks


list of solutions i tried and failed Sad :

uninstall nero ( i tried it, casue according to other people it has conflict but no didnt work)
copying the game files to my hard drive (was thinking to do that but how do i install it when it says please enter disk 2? also isnt it illegal?)
following website i looked at and done all the things and still no. www.pcaviatornetwork.com/FSXFAQ.htm
Update framework
install it in another directory not the default one.
clean boot

Agreed, you ruled out the faulty disk when you installed on the second PC.

What's different between the two would be minor configuration, drivers, and background processes. Having some video player installed on one and not the other, for instance.

In that light, I would suggest also retrying the install from a "Clean boot" configuration (minimal processes and drivers running) per the instructions here:

CLICK ME <-- Click click CLICK click clikclickclikclikclikclik

The reason I'd suggest that is, as mentioned with Nero, there can be other drivers or background apps which like to think they "own" the DVD drive, and this would help eliminate them, without the muss and fuss of uninstalling them (as you did with Nero). Nero may not be the only culprit, and this would help rule out any others that may be lurking and not evident.

FWIW, this is how I performed my FSX installation just to be on the safe side, and it went perfectly.
